Refugee Status and Subsidiary protection and the Legalization of Residence in Poland
Wondering how to obtain refugee status or subsidiary protection and live safely in Poland? This process requires you to meet certain criteria and provide convincing evidence that you are in danger in your country of origin. Refugee status is granted to persons persecuted on the grounds of race, religion, nationality, political opinion or membership of a particular social group. Subsidiary protection covers a broader catalogue of threats, including the risk of torture, inhuman treatment or threats arising from armed conflict. Subsidiary protection – Who is it for and when is it worthwhile?
Subsidiary protection has been created for people who do not meet the strict criteria for refugee status but cannot return to their country of origin due to a real risk of suffering serious harm. It is ideal for people fleeing armed conflict, violence against civilians or at risk of torture or inhuman treatment.
Unlike many other forms of legalization of your stay, subsidiary protection gives you a number of privileges. You receive a residence card for 2 years with the possibility of extension, full access to the labor market, social benefits, education and health care. You can also take advantage of integration programs that will make it easier for you to start a new life in a new country.
Refugee Status – comprehensive protection in Poland
Refugee status is the most recognizable form of international protection, granted to people who have a well-founded fear of persecution in their country of origin. In addition to all the benefits available to people with subsidiary protection, refugees receive additional privileges: a residence card valid for 3 years and the Geneva Travel Document, which allows them to travel around the world.
Refugee status gives you a stable foundation for building a new life in Poland. You can work without any restrictions, run a business, study and benefit from the social welfare system. For many people, this is the best path to full integration and possible obtaining Polish citizenship in the future.
